Job Description Summary:

Leads Company integrated Sales & Operations Planning process and owns the operating rhythm that aligns sales demand with production capacity, staffing, inventory, procurement, logistics, and financial objectives across mass timber construction services, glulam manufacturing and fabrication, CLT manufacturing and fabrication, product development, and future sawmill operations. This position converts demand forecasting, capacity planning, production planning, inventory optimization, and supply chain coordination into a single management system that makes revenue, utilization, and overhead absorption predictable across multi-site manufacturing and construction operations. Serving as the central coordinator of the company's planning cadence, you deliver executive reporting and decision support, drive cross-functional alignment among Sales, Preconstruction, Operations, Manufacturing, Procurement, and Finance, and hold the organization accountable to its planning commitments. S&OP is not a scheduling function at Timberlab; it is the operating mechanism that connects revenue generation, resource planning, continuous improvement, and strategic growth, and this role is its owner.

Job Description:

Position Responsibilities and Duties:

S&OP Process Leadership:

  • Lead the monthly Sales & Operations Planning process end to end, from data preparation through demand review, supply review, reconciliation, and executive sign-off.
  • Manage forecasting reviews with Sales, Preconstruction, and Product Groups to establish one agreed set of numbers for the business.
  • Facilitate demand and supply planning meetings across mass timber construction, glulam, CLT, and product development, resolving gaps between committed demand and available capacity.
  • Develop and lead the executive S&OP review, presenting the consensus plan, constraints, scenarios, and required decisions.
  • Own and maintain the companywide planning calendar, including inputs, deadlines, meeting cadence, and publication of the approved plan.
  • Drive accountability to planning commitments by tracking decisions, owners, and due dates from each cycle to closure.

Demand Planning and Forecasting:

  • Partner with Sales, Preconstruction, Operations, and Product Groups to build and maintain a consensus demand plan for construction services, manufactured products, and fabrication.
  • Maintain a rolling 18 to 24 month demand forecast by business line, facility, and product family.
  • Identify demand risks and opportunities, including project timing shifts, award probability changes, and market movement, and quantify their operational impact.
  • Measure and report forecast accuracy and bias, and lead corrective actions with the forecast owners.
  • Support market expansion, product development, and business growth planning with demand modeling and scenario analysis.

Capacity and Production Planning:

  • Coordinate production planning across glulam manufacturing, glulam fabrication, CLT manufacturing and fabrication, and future sawmill operations to sequence work against the approved demand plan.
  • Monitor labor, equipment, and facility utilization at each site, and report utilization against plan.
  • Identify capacity constraints and bottlenecks early, and develop mitigation options including sequencing changes, outsourcing, shift adjustments, and cross-site load balancing.
  • Recommend staffing, tooling, and capital investment needs required to meet forecasted demand.
  • Balance demand against available resources across multiple sites so that construction schedules and manufacturing schedules remain aligned.

Supply Chain and Inventory Management:

  • Lead material planning for lumber, adhesives, hardware, connectors, and fabrication inputs in support of the production plan.
  • Align procurement timing, quantities, and lead times with the S&OP plan and with project delivery commitments.
  • Optimize raw material, work-in-process, and finished goods inventory levels against service and cost targets.
  • Coordinate with suppliers and logistics partners on lead times, delivery schedules, and capacity commitments.
  • Reduce material shortages, expedites, and excess or obsolete inventory through improved planning discipline.
  • Improve working capital performance through inventory turns, purchasing timing, and demand-driven replenishment.

Performance Management and Analytics:

  • Develop and maintain KPI dashboards covering demand, capacity, production, inventory, and delivery performance.
  • Report operational performance metrics to plant leadership, operations leadership, and executive management on a defined cadence.
  • Monitor backlog conversion from award through fabrication, delivery, and installation.
  • Track revenue forecasts against the operating plan and explain variances by business line and facility.
  • Report utilization and overhead absorption by facility and cost center, and highlight the operational actions required to protect margin.
  • Support annual business planning, budgeting, and long-range capacity planning with data, models, and scenario analysis.

Continuous Improvement:

  • Standardize planning, scheduling, and reporting processes across all Timberlab facilities and business lines.
  • Develop, publish, and maintain standard operating procedures for the planning and S&OP process.
  • Support Lean and Continuous Improvement initiatives in manufacturing, fabrication, and field operations.
  • Facilitate root cause analysis on missed schedules, forecast misses, shortages, and capacity failures, and drive corrective actions to closure.
  • Drive process discipline across departments so that planning inputs are timely, accurate, and complete.

Executive Communication and Leadership:

  • Prepare executive presentations that summarize demand, capacity, risk, and recommended decisions in a concise, decision-ready format.
  • Support strategic planning activities, including growth initiatives, new product introduction, facility expansion, and sawmill startup planning.
  • Present recommendations to senior leadership and gain alignment on trade-offs between service, cost, capacity, and working capital.
  • Drive cross-functional accountability across Sales, Operations, Manufacturing, Procurement, Finance, and Product Development.
  • Communicate business risks, constraints, and mitigation plans clearly and early to the leadership team.

Minimum Requirements or Experience Requirements:

Education:

  • Bachelor's degree in Supply Chain Management, Operations Management, Industrial Engineering, Manufacturing Engineering, Business Administration, Construction Management, or a related field.
  • MBA preferred, but not required.

Experience:

  • Minimum of seven years of experience in manufacturing, supply chain, operations planning, production planning, or S&OP leadership.
  • Minimum of five years of direct leadership or cross-functional management experience.
  • Experience operating within multi-site manufacturing organizations.
  • Experience with SAP
  • Experience leading a formal S&OP or integrated business planning process.

Technical Knowledge:

  • Sales & Operations Planning (S&OP) and integrated business planning.
  • Capacity planning and constraint management.
  • Supply chain management.
  • Production scheduling.
  • Inventory management.
  • Demand forecasting and forecast accuracy measurement.
  • Procurement planning.
  • Continuous improvement and Lean methodology.

Systems:

  • Proficent with Microsoft Suite, Microsoft Excel, including advanced modeling and analysis, Power BI, Enterprise Resource Planning (ERP) systems, SAP, Smartsheet.

Leadership Competencies:

  • Lead cross-functional teams without direct authority.
  • Build accountability across departments and facilities.
  • Translate data into actionable decisions.
  • Facilitate executive-level discussions and drive them to a decision.
  • Drive organizational change and adoption of new processes.
  • Manage competing priorities across multiple sites and business lines.

Preferred Industry Experience:

  • Manufacturing, Engineered wood products, Mass timber, Building products, Industrial fabrication, Food processing, Aerospace manufacturing, Other complex industrial manufacturing environments operating a formal S&OP process.
